Headache or Migraine Role Model: Who do you know who has any form of headache or migraine whom you look to as a role model for inspiring hope and never giving up? How do they inspire you?




For years, I didn't have anyone to look to who had Migraine.  Growing up, one of my cousins also had Migraine, as well as my mother and her father.  I remember not having adequate pain relief during an attack and most vividly, not really having anyone in my day to day life that I could relate to.  My mom was great to talk to because she suffered as a child also. Sometimes my cousin and I would talk about our Migraines but it generally revolved around what medications we were on or tried.  For the most part, I dealt with my pain by myself. The older I became the more isolated I would feel.  This continued up until I got into my thirties.  

I started to find support groups on Facebook for people with Migraine and depression. Through these groups I have met many inspirational and wonderful people.  I have forged new friendships, some of whom I am proud to call my family.  Four years ago I started this blog in an effort to be transparent and to raise awareness about Migraine, depression and chronic pain.  Having my blog introduced me to so many people in the Migraine community who like myself, are doing what they can to raise awareness, educate the public, and provide support to patients.  Each person that I have come across has been a source of inspiration and hope for me.  There are so many people that have encouraged me through their stories and experiences.

What I have gained from these friendships has provided me with so much knowledge, comfort and community.  It is my hope to provide these things to those I speak to.  Having gone through so many years alone in my struggle with this disease and the accompanying depression has compelled me to be that beacon of hope and comfort for others who may find themselves in similar situations or arenas in life.  In this community, we are all role models for each other, displaying courage, empowerment and perseverance raising hopes for all who live with Migraine and Headaches.
